What happened
RN giving infant vitamin K shot which is IM. Infant 1880gms with little muscle available. Muscle needed to be squeezed with the needle to insert at a 45 degree angle to ensure injection into muscle. Infant kicked as needle being inserted into infant 's left thigh causing leg and muscle shift needle entered skin and tissue went through tissue exiting the skin and stuck RN thumb. Needle needed to be retracted out of infant 's thigh exposing infant to RN 's blood body fluid.
